The first local archaeological society in Wales, the Caerleon Antiquarian Association, was founded on 28th October 1847.It owed its existence largely to the efforts of one man, John Edward Lee (1). Caerleon was the site of one of Britain's three permanent Roman Legionary Fortresses, and many believe it to be the location of King Arthur's Camelot. Sep 2016. The many detailed artefacts on display add a very personal human dimension to the larger scale Roman remains that abound in the area around Caerleon.
